Abstract
Recently, more attentions are paid on liquid security screening, and XRD proves to have great capability to distinguish liquid contrabands from daily supplies. In this study, we set up an Energy Dispersive X-ray Diffraction (EDXRD) test bed facility, and conduct many tests on dozens of liquid samples. Results show the great potential of the XRD for liquid contrabands classification, and XRD's advantages toward traditional CT techniques in some cases. Other experiments on ethanol aqueous solutions with different concentration show the possibility to calculate the concentration of aqueous solution based on XRD spectra. There is a significant difference between liquid contrabands and daily supplies in the terms of main peak positions, which indicates that the main peak position of the XRD spectra would be an effective probe to detect liquid contrabands.
